Taipan wrote: Tue Aug 17, 2021 4:23 pm Only gripe I had with mine was the snatchy throttle at low revs, but that's due to commuting in heavy traffic at slow speed and i've yet to ride a Fi bike that doesn't do that!
That's where an ECU flash comes in. That transition from a dead throttle is as smooth as a well set up carburettor will give you. All the emission crap really mess up some bikes in terms of feel.
